Why lithium-ion?

Lithium-ion chemistry offers exceptional advantages in UPS applications due to it's lightweight design and high energy density, allowing more energy storage in compact spaces. These batteries last longer, enduring more charge cycles with fewer replacements and reducing long-term costs. Lithium-ion batteries also charge quickly, exhibit higher efficiency and have lower cooling needs due to a wider temperature tolerance. Additionally, the integrated advanced battery management system (BMS) monitors and regulates system performance and can operate on either internal DC logic power or AC logic power supplied by the customer.

    Specifications

    Eaton’s lithium-ion battery systems are compatible with the 93PM UPS and 9395 UPS family.

    Samsung Gen 3 technical specifications*

      128S model 136S model
    Nominal voltage 486 V 517 V
    Minium voltage (DC under voltage trip point - DCUV) 384 V 408 V
    Float voltage 538 V 571 V
    Capacity 67 Ah, 32.6 kWh 67 Ah, 34.6 kWh
    Dimensions (H x W x D)** 87.10 in x 25.60 in x 20.60 in
    (2213 mm x 650 mm x 524 mm)
    Weight 1,118 lb (507 kg) 1,160 lb (526 kg)
    DC cable terminations 2-hole lugs (top entry only)
    Continuous charge current 22 A
    Operating temperature range 18 °C to 28 °C (64 °F to 82 °F)***
    Safety certifications UL 1973, UL 9540 A successfully tested
    Shipping certifications UN3480, Class 9, UN 38.3 UN3480, Class 9, UN 38.3

    * Specifications subject to change without notice.

    ** Dimensions include the conduit box on the base structure.

    *** To maintain 12-year performance guarentee.

    Note: Seismic brackets are an optional accessory.
